有机涂层户外曝晒与加速试验对比研究

摘    要:利用加速试验环境谱开展了有机涂层加速腐蚀试验。采用腐蚀程度对比方法,将试验结果与经自然曝晒的有机涂层进行对比研究,从失光、变色、粉化、起泡、开裂、剥落和基体腐蚀等特性,以及腐蚀的宏、微观形貌,对涂层分子链在降解程度等方面进行分析,证实了文中采用的加速试验环境谱模拟性好,并具有约2个周期当量自然曝晒1a的相关性。

Comparison Study on Outdoor Exposure and Accelerated Tests of Organic Coatings

Abstract:Accelerated corrosion tests were carried out by accelerated testing environmental spectrum for organic coatings.By corrosion degree comparison methods, the results of accelerated tests were compared with natural exposure. Gloss loss, powder,foaming, crack, spalling, matrix corrosion and other surface feature, corrosion macroscopic and microcosmic morphology, degradation degree of coating molecular chains and so on were analysed. The results showed that the imitativeness of accelerated testing environmental spectrum was better. Accelerated tests for two cycles were equivalent to natural exposure for one year.
